Tap On Tap Off True Bypass

I started experimenting with some 9volt relays recently and this was the obvious first circuit. A means of turning on and off/bypassing effects via a momentary 'soft switch'. There's a few other methods of accomplishing the same feat though using slightly more complicated circuitry and/or parts. The 555 timer is cheap and readily available due to its vast uses. Any relay should suffice, I've tried 3 separate brands and all have function accordingly.
